1. Ikogosi Warm and Cold Springs – Ekiti State
Nestled in the serene town of Ikogosi, this natural wonder features two springs—one warm, one cold—flowing side by side without mixing. Surrounded by lush greenery, it’s a perfect retreat for relaxation and rejuvenation.
Why Visit?
Experience the unique convergence of warm and cold springs.
Enjoy therapeutic baths believed to have healing properties.

2. Erin-Ijesha Waterfalls (Olumirin) – Osun State
Located in the ancient town of Erin-Ijesha, this seven-step waterfall cascades down a rocky cliff into clear pools, offering an immersive nature experience.
Why Visit?
Climb through all seven levels for a rewarding hike.
Swim in natural pools surrounded by tropical rainforest.
Learn about the waterfall’s historical significance, discovered in 1140 AD.TripadvisorWikipedia

3. Kajuru Castle – Kaduna State
Perched on a hill in Kajuru, this medieval-style castle offers a slice of Bavaria in Nigeria. Built by a German expatriate in the 1980s, it’s known for its unique architecture and breathtaking views.
Why Visit?
Experience a medieval European-style castle in Africa.
Ideal for romantic getaways and exclusive events.
Enjoy panoramic views and luxurious accommodations.

6. Idanre Hills – Ondo State
A collection of ancient hills that served as a fortress for the Idanre people, featuring historical buildings, shrines, and mystical footprints.
Why Visit?
Climb 660 steps to the top for panoramic views.
Explore historical architecture and sacred sites.
Learn about the cultural heritage of the Idanre people.

8. Ngwo Pine Forest and Cave – Enugu State
Located near Ngwo town, this natural attraction features a forest of tall pine trees leading to a limestone cave with a waterfall dropping through its roof.
Why Visit?
Experience a rare combination of pine forest, cave, and waterfall.
Ideal for nature photography and meditation.
Enjoy a cool, shaded escape.

9. Obudu Mountain Resort – Cross River State
Formerly known as Obudu Cattle Ranch, this resort sits atop the Sankwala Mountains, offering a temperate climate, green rolling hills, and well-developed infrastructure.
Why Visit?
Experience a high-altitude landscape with cooler temperatures.
Engage in outdoor adventures and relaxation.
Stay in luxury lodges with scenic views.

10. Alok Ikom Monoliths – Cross River State
The Ikom Monoliths are a series of over 300 carved stones featuring ancient symbols and human figures, believed to be over a thousand years old.
Why Visit?
Explore one of Africa’s oldest archaeological finds.
Marvel at mysterious cultural relics.
